The invention discloses a charging control method, device and system for autonomous operation equipment and a storage medium. The charging control method comprises the following steps: acquiring working information of autonomous operation equipment; determining whether the working information meets a charging regression condition or not; if the working information meets the charging regression condition, controlling the autonomous operation equipment to move to a charging station, obtaining an energy module temperature obtained by monitoring an energy module through a temperature monitoring part, and determining whether the energy module temperature is smaller than a first preset temperature threshold value or not; if the temperature of the energy module is smaller than the first preset temperature threshold value, the energy module is controlled to start charging; if the temperature of the energy module is larger than or equal to the first preset temperature threshold value, the energy module is controlled to be in a non-charging state, and the charging state of the energy module is adjusted based on the working information. By adopting the scheme, the problem that the autonomous operation equipment is easy to damage when being charged at an unsuitable temperature is solved.
